# Log sampling for the Wrennet notification service
# This service emits roughly 40k log lines per minute at peak, so we
# sample INFO at 5% and keep WARN/ERROR at 100%. If support needs full
# traces for an incident, flip sample_rate to 1.0 for no more than one
# hour — the sink fills quickly. Sampled logs are written to the store below.

replica DSN, yadup-hahig: mongodb://gilys_svc:Mx@db-5f8f.norvasoft.internal:5432/eliion

It wakes at 01:15 local time, enumerates pending partitions, and dispatches backfill jobs in priority order. If a run fails, it retries twice before paging the on-call; do not manually requeue partitions while a retry window is open, as this causes duplicate writes. Logs land in the standard aggregator under the nightscale namespace. Before troubleshooting anything, confirm the service is running with the expected settings. The current configuration values are shown below.

deployment values, hadug-tagag:
[ruswyn]
port = 9300
team = sildor
host = ruswyn.paliqtech.internal
region = east-2
access_code = ac_dccf87
timeout_ms = 5000

HANDOVER NOTE — From D. Karsten to M. Olvey. Sales leads: the Trelmont plant capacity decision is unresolved. Option A adds a second shift; Option B defers until the Quarrow line audit completes. Demand signals favor A, cost favors B. Decide by month-end. Brief your teams only after sign-off. Confidential planning note appears directly below.

board note of yahog-haduf: Only 5 of the 120 pilot accounts renewed Quenwyn, so a churn review is set for October 1.

## Pagination (Lanthorn Public API)

All list endpoints use cursor pagination. Never offer offset paging, even for internal callers; large offsets caused table scans in the Marrow cluster incident. Cursors are opaque, base-encoded, and expire after 24 hours — clients must not persist them. If a customer reports skipped or duplicated rows, check whether they sorted by a mutable column. When filing an upstream report, attach the gateway token shown on the next line.

session token of bajog-tafop = htk31_14e40a443565b0a3cf3b16fac72e009